National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) Scholarships (USA)

The National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A), a non-profit that oversees student-athletes from institutions across North America, offers an array of scholarships specifically for gifted athletes, including those skilled in soccer. 

Types of Scholarships:

  • Division I: These schools offer the most athletic scholarships, with a maximum of 9.9 full scholarships per team for men’s and women’s basketball and 85 for football. Division I schools compete in the highest level of college athletics and often have extensive athletic facilities and resources.
  • Division II: Division II schools can offer up to 36 full scholarships per team. They provide a strong balance between academics and athletics, often with smaller class sizes and more personalized attention from professors and coaches.
  • Division III: Division III schools do not offer athletic scholarships. However, they often have generous need-based financial aid packages and strong academic programs. Many Division III athletes excel both in the classroom and on the field.

Eligibility:

  • Academic: Student-athletes must meet the NCAA’s initial-eligibility requirements, which include minimum GPA and test scores. The specific requirements vary depending on the division and academic program.
  • Athletic: You must demonstrate your talent and potential to compete at the collegiate level. This typically involves showcasing your skills through game film, camps, and tryouts.

Can you get a scholarship for football in the UK?

While full-ride scholarships like in the US are less common, there are still opportunities for financial support in UK football. Here are some options:

  • University Scholarships: Some universities offer merit-based scholarships for talented athletes, covering part or all of your tuition fees. Research individual programs and their eligibility criteria.
  • Academy Scholarships: Professional clubs have academies offering scholarship programs to promising young players. These typically cover training, education, and sometimes living expenses. Entry is competitive, and trials are involved.
  • Third-Party Scholarships: Organizations like the National Football Trust and Premiership Foundation offer scholarships based on talent, financial need, and community involvement.

How do you get a soccer scholarship in America?

The US offers extensive scholarship opportunities for talented soccer players. Here’s the process:

  • Meet NCAA Eligibility Requirements: Maintain good academic standing and standardized test scores.
  • Create a Recruiting Profile: Highlight your achievements, game film, and contact information on platforms like NCSA or BeRecruited.
  • Research Colleges & Coaches: Identify programs that match your academic and athletic goals. Reach out to coaches directly expressing your interest and showcasing your skills.
  • Apply to Multiple Schools: Broaden your chances by applying to a range of schools with varying scholarship levels.

How much does it cost to join a football academy in the UK?

Costs vary depending on the academy and program. Typically, expect fees covering:

  • Coaching and training: This forms the core expense, ranging from thousands to tens of thousands of pounds per year.
  • Education: Academies might offer affiliated schools or partnerships, impacting overall costs.
  • Lodging and meals: Residential academies incur additional costs for boarding and meals.
  • Equipment and travel: Factor in expenses for kits, boots, and potential travel associated with tournaments or matches.
